In 2002, the cosmetic world welcomed a game-changing addition after the FDA approved the use of Botox® for reducing the appearance of dynamic wrinkles on the face. With this introduction, we waved goodbye to more invasive anti-aging surgeries and treatments — today, Botox Cosmetic injections can make a dramatic difference in your appearance. 

Botox is so good at what it does that it’s remained the leading minimally invasive cosmetic procedure in the United States for more than two decades. In 2024 alone, there were nearly 10 million Botox and other neurotoxin treatments.

What Botox can accomplish

Let's start with a quick review about all that Botox can accomplish when it comes to dialing back the years and making small cosmetic changes. In brief, Botox works by quieting the communication between your facial nerves and the overlying treated muscles, such as those that contract to create lines and wrinkles.

Getting your Botox injections

Getting Botox injections isn’t a large time commitment. In most cases, we can administer the injections in 15 minutes and you’re free to get on with your day afterward — no downtime necessary.

The injections themselves are just that — tiny needle sticks — and we can apply a numbing cream for your comfort. We administer a few strategic injections and you might feel some soreness or experience minor bruising around the injection sites afterward. 

Applying ice immediately afterward is a great way to avoid these minor complications.

Getting to your Botox results

Botox doesn’t work immediately, but over the course of a week to 14 days. During this time, you’ll realize gradual results as the lines and wrinkles begin to smooth out. Unlike many other cosmetic treatments, there’s no social downtime and you’ll be totally presentable throughout.

As for how long these great Botox results last, most patients enjoy, on average, about three to four months of results, at which point they simply return for another quick-and-easy round of injections. This timeline can vary (many people enjoy longer-lasting results), but 3-4 months is a good benchmark.

We should also mention that the more you use Botox, the longer your results can last as the treated muscle weakens over time.
